How to see it

Gaia DR3 5866604754296590720 has a visual magnitude of about 8.02: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for Gaia DR3 5866604754296590720: right ascension 14h 11m 22s, declination −60° 55′ 35″ (J2000), in the region of the Circinus constellation (IAU figure Cir).
